Located 1000 miles east of Kenya, the Indian Ocean Seychelles archipelago are unique in culture and ecology. From pristine beaches to astounding marine and land animals, a Seychelles yacht charter will be a vacation to remember.

There are just 90,000 Seychellois citizens who mostly speak the lingua franca Creole, a reflection of the French, English, African and other cultures that have come together to make these paradise islands what they are today.

The white sand beaches are among the best on the planet, but that is just at the boundary between the unique ecosystems of the sea and the land. Ashore on the largest island Mahe you should put on your walking boots to climb the Morne Seychellois mountain in the national park. Nine hundred meters up at the summit you will see for miles around and on the way up encounter a range of birdlife that is unique to the island.

On a bareboat Seychelles yacht charter you will get to see the Inner Island archipelago, which are granite formations jutting out from the ocean floor. The next major island to Mahe is Praslin (pronounced 'Pra-lin'), Cousin Island and its smaller neighbor Curieuse. Praslin is home to the mysterious 25-40kg coco de mer coconut that that is often found floating as far afield as the Maldives. The bird reserve Curieuse meanwhile may be your best opportunity to meet with a 100 year old giant tortoise.

For many years the Outer Islands were closed to tourists but it is now possible to take a luxury yacht charter out to Aldabra, which British TV naturalist David Attenborough described as 'one of the Wonders of the World' thanks to its pristine marine and shore ecology. This is an opportunity to explore an atoll that is at least as important as the Galapagos - only nowhere near as overrun with tourists.

Renting A Yacht In the Seychelles

Whether on a crewed luxury yacht charter or on a bareboat sailing vacation it is easy to take a Seychelles yacht charter with Borrow a Boat. If on a crewed yacht charter you will fly into Victoria airport on Mahe island and head to Eden Island Marina where you will set sail.

With a bareboat charter you may be using Praslin Marina as a base or Eden Island Marina. On turning up at the marina you will present your sailing qualifications (an RYA Day Skipper is fine) and be introduced to your charter yacht. On completion of the formalities then off you go!

Charter companies don't allow bareboat charters out to the Outer Islands but there is plenty to explore on the Inner Island group and few restrictions other than those in place to protect the wildlife and ecology.

Getting to the Seychelles

Flights from Europe and the US to the Seychelles will involve a change of planes in Africa or the Middle East (Doha and Dubai are common).

If your yacht charter base is Mahe Island then it is a short bus ride. For those sailing from Praslin, you can either take a puddle jumper connecting flight to the island or a ferry.

Best Areas To Charter in the Seychelles

Bareboat charters will generally only be to the Inner Island group while a captained yacht charter can get you to Aldabra on the Outer Islands.

Inner Islands

The largest Seychelles island Mahe is often enough for people to take in in a week thanks to its dozens of white sand beaches! It is easy enough to sail on to Cousin Island with its amazing rock formations, Praslin Island with its coco de mer coconuts and Curieuse with its unique birdlife.

You will be able to swim on a coral reef, see all sorts of tropical birds and marine life like a whale shark, dolphins, rays and flying fish.

Outer Islands

Only recently opened up to tourism, the farthest of the Outer Islands is the Aldabra Atoll, a subsea mountain with a coral reef and 40 islands on the surface. Home to 100,000 giant tortoises and birdlife endemic to the atoll such as the Aldabra drongo and flightless white-throated rail. The coconut crab species calls the island home - the largest land crab in the world. Have we mentioned the sea turtles too? For a nature enthusiast there is nothing quite like it.

Bareboat charter in the Seychelles

For those who seek a bit of adventure off their own back without the expense of a paid captain aboard, a bareboatcharter could be just the ticket. Sailing is line of sight and you won't need much beyond an RYA Day Skipper or equivalent for a bareboat charter in the Inner Islands.

Do you need a licence to charter in the Seychelles?

If you want to bareboat charter you will need an approved boating qualification. Below is a list of relevant qualifications:

ASA 104 Bareboat certificate: The American Sailing Association captain minimum qualification for renting bareboatyachts in the Seychelles. BoatUS and US Sailing also offer bareboat charter qualifications, as does CANsail.

RYA: The Royal Yachting Association's qualifications (minimum Day Captain level) is necessary for bareboat charter rent, it's also worthwhile seeing do you need to have done a VHF radio course as well as some boatowners will require this.

There are also many other European national boating qualifications that are accepted here too, it's worthwhile checking these details before renting.

If you want a captained boat rental as a charter yacht then you don't need any sailing certification at all, you just turn up and off you go.

Best Times To Rent

Unlike Europe, the sailing season in the Seychelles archipelago runs from November to April - perfect for a dose of winter sun. The summer monsoon is settled and you will encounter weather between 25-35 degrees C.

Within this period, between December and February you will find the winds are from the NE and rarely get over 14 knots.

If you can get to the Seychelles outside of school vacations you will find the sailing weather at its best and the resorts less crowded.

The Climate

North East Monsoon: Thanks to being on the Equator the winds in the Seychelles never get too strong in the sailing season.

How much does it cost for a Seychelles Yacht Charter

There's almost a yacht for every budget when it comes to chartering. For US $120 a day - $840 a week - you can take a sailboat monohull out with five other adults. That is going to be cheaper than a week in a hotel for everyone.

Catamarans cost a lot more - expect to pay anything from $500 to $2,000 a day depending on the season.

Motor boats taken on a bareboat basis can cost as little as $500 a day if they have sleeping acommodation - much less if they are day boats.

RIBs can cost as little as $50 for an afternoon.

In each of the examples above you can take on a captain starting at $150 a day depending on what the vessel is and their required qualifications to sail it.

For Superyachts and Luxury yachts expect to pay $15,000 a day and up to $100,000 a day.
